Hiking Trail Conditions Report
Peaks
Peaks Welch Mountain, Dickey Mountain, NH
Trails
Trails: Welch-Dickey Loop Trail
Date of Hike
Date of Hike: Sunday, March 27, 2022
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es:  
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Dry Trail, Snow - Trace/Minimal Depth, Wet Trail, Snow - Packed Powder/Loose Granular, Wet/Slippery Rock, Snow/Ice - Frozen Granular, Mud - Minor/Avoidable, Leaves - Significant/Slippery 
Recommended Equipment
Recommended Equipment: Light Traction 
Water Crossing Notes
Water Crossing Notes: First water crossing not an issue

Comments
Comments: Microspikes start to finish. About an inch of new snow on Sunday. Mostly leaves and a few muddy sections in the woods, but there's still some snow and ice in the woods, so microspikes are not overkill there. The steep rock slabs are clear of snow and ice, but when wet, microspikes are still very useful. Snow and ice near the summits, so traction is necessary, especially when descending Welch.
